Abstract

The invention relates to p-thienylbenzylamides of formula (I): in which R(1), R(2), R(3), R(4), R(5), R(6) and X have the meanings given in the description. The compounds of formula (I) are potent agonists of angiotensin-(1-7) receptors and are useful as pharmaceutically active compounds to treat and/or prevent hypertension; cardiac hypertrophy; cardiac insufficiency; coronary heart diseases, such as angina pectoris; and endothelial dysfunction or endothelial damage as a consequence, for example, of atherosclerotic processes or in association with diabetes mellitus.

Claims (37)

1. A method for the treatment of endothelial dysfunction, which comprises administering to a patient in need thereof a pharmaceutically effective amount of one or more compounds of formula (I):

in which the indicated radicals have the following meanings:

R(1) is chosen from among

1. (C 1 -C 5 )-alkyl, unsubstituted or substituted by a radical chosen from among NH 2 , halogen, O—(C 1 -C 3 )-alkyl, CO—O—(C 1 -C 3 )-alkyl and CO 2 H;

2. (C 3 -C 8 )-cycloalkyl;

3. (C 1 -C 3 )-alkyl-(C 3 -C 8 )-cycloalkyl;

4. (C 6 -C 10 )-aryl, unsubstituted or substituted by a radical chosen from halogen and O—(C 1 -C 3 )-alkyl;

5. (C 1 -C 3 )-alkyl-(C 6 -C 10 )-aryl, where the aryl radical is unsubstituted or substituted by a radical chosen from halogen and O—(C 1 -C 3 )-alkyl;

6. (C 1 -C 5 )-heteroaryl; and

7. (C 1 -C 3 )-alkyl-(C 1 -C 5 )-heteroaryl;

R(2) is chosen from among

1. hydrogen;

2. (C 1 -C 6 )-alkyl, unsubstituted or substituted by a radical chosen from halogen and O—(C 1 -C 3 )-alkyl;

3. (C 3 -C 8 )-cycloalkyl;

4. (C 1 -C 3 )-alkyl-(C 3 -C 8 )-cycloalkyl;

5. (C 6 -C 10 )-aryl, unsubstituted or substituted by a radical chosen from among halogen, O—(C 1 -C 3 )-alkyl and CO—O—(C 1 -C 3 )-alkyl; and

6. (C 1-C 3 )-alkyl-(C 6 -C 10 )-aryl, unsubstituted or substituted by a radical chosen from halogen and O—(C 1 -C 3 )-alkyl;

R(3) is chosen from among

1. hydrogen;

2. COOH; and

3. COO—(C 1 -C 4 )-alkyl;

R(4) is chosen from among

1. hydrogen;

2. halogen; and

3. (C 1 -C 4 -alkyl;

R(5) is chosen from

1. hydrogen, and

2. (C 1 -C 6 )-alkyl;

R(6) is chosen from among

1. hydrogen;

2. (C 1 -C 6 )-alkyl;

3. (C 1 -C 3 )-alkyl-(C 3 -C 8 )-cycloalkyl; and

4. (C 2 -C 6 )-alkenyl;

X is chosen from

1. oxygen, and

2. NH;

in all the stereoisomeric forms thereof, and mixtures thereof in all ratios, and the physiologically tolerated salts thereof.
